Germany, Kriegsmarine. A Destroyer War Badge, By Wilhelm Hobacher Hold spot on the lid(Zestrerkriegsabzeichen). Instituted on 4 July 1940 by Dr. h. c. Erich Raeder. A Destroyer War Badge constructed of gilded and silvered tombak, composed of an oak leaf wreath with a German national eagle clutching a mobile swastika at the top, depicting a side view of a destroyer cutting through a wave, with the bow of the ship extending over the wreath, reverse presents a soldered sheet metal hinge, missing catch, and vertical pin, maker marked WH
